diff --git a/zh-cn/application-dev/reference/arkui-ts/ts-basic-components-textpicker.md b/zh-cn/application-dev/reference/arkui-ts/ts-basic-components-textpicker.md
index 70e0a62a90c62388a4618ab5606a65116684bb58..2bbed5719a9e4c7cd2a1793bbd0614270bf16c67 100755
--- a/zh-cn/application-dev/reference/arkui-ts/ts-basic-components-textpicker.md
+++ b/zh-cn/application-dev/reference/arkui-ts/ts-basic-components-textpicker.md
@@ -22,7 +22,7 @@ TextPicker(options?: {range: string[] | string[][] | Resource | TextPickerRangeC
| 参数名 | 参数类型 | 必填 | 参数描述 |
| -------- | -------- | -------- | -------- |
-| range | string[] \| string[][]10+[][] \| [Resource](ts-types.md#resource类型) \|
[TextPickerRangeContent](#textpickerrangecontent10类型说明)[]10+ \| [TextCascadePickerRangeContent](#textcascadepickerrangecontent10类型说明)[]10+ | 是 | 选择器的数据选择列表。不可设置为空数组,若设置为空数组,则不显示;若动态变化为空数组,则保持当前正常值显示。
**说明**:单列数据选择器使用string[],Resource,TextPickerRangeContent[]类型。
多列数据选择器使用string[][]类型。
多列联动数据选择器使用TextCascadePickerRangeContent[]类型。|
+| range | string[] \| string[][]10+ \| [Resource](ts-types.md#resource类型) \|
[TextPickerRangeContent](#textpickerrangecontent10类型说明)[]10+ \| [TextCascadePickerRangeContent](#textcascadepickerrangecontent10类型说明)[]10+ | 是 | 选择器的数据选择列表。不可设置为空数组,若设置为空数组,则不显示;若动态变化为空数组,则保持当前正常值显示。
**说明**:单列数据选择器使用string[],Resource,TextPickerRangeContent[]类型。
多列数据选择器使用string[][]类型。
多列联动数据选择器使用TextCascadePickerRangeContent[]类型。|
| selected | number \| number[]10+ | 否 | 设置默认选中项在数组中的索引值。
默认值:0
**说明**:单列数据选择器使用number类型。
多列、多列联动数据选择器使用number[]类型。
从API version 10开始,该参数支持[$$](../../quick-start/arkts-two-way-sync.md)双向绑定变量。|
| value | string \| string[]10+ | 否 | 设置默认选中项的值,优先级低于selected。
默认值:第一个元素值
**说明**:只有显示文本列表时该值有效。显示图片或图片加文本的列表时,该值无效。
单列数据选择器使用string类型。
多列、多列联动数据选择器使用string[]类型。
从API version 10开始,该参数支持[$$](../../quick-start/arkts-two-way-sync.md)双向绑定变量。|
diff --git a/zh-cn/application-dev/reference/arkui-ts/ts-methods-textpicker-dialog.md b/zh-cn/application-dev/reference/arkui-ts/ts-methods-textpicker-dialog.md
old mode 100644
new mode 100755
index 709a900691151205db5266373f49987727af5522..10ce2972bc9f5c0fa650fa919602d66c323b7af6
--- a/zh-cn/application-dev/reference/arkui-ts/ts-methods-textpicker-dialog.md
+++ b/zh-cn/application-dev/reference/arkui-ts/ts-methods-textpicker-dialog.md
@@ -32,8 +32,8 @@ show(options?: TextPickerDialogOptions)
| 名称 | 类型 | 描述 |
| -------- | -------- | -------- |
-| value | string \| string []10+ | 选中项的文本内容。
**说明**:当显示文本或图片加文本列表时,value值为选中项中的文本值。(多列的情况,value为数组类型。)
当显示图片列表时,value值为空。 |
-| index | number \| number []10+ | 选中项在选择范围数组中的索引值。(多列的情况,index为数组类型。) |
+| value | string \| string []10+ | 选中项的文本内容。
**说明**:当显示文本或图片加文本列表时,value值为选中项中的文本值。(文本选择器显示多列时,value为数组类型。)
当显示图片列表时,value值为空。 |
+| index | number \| number []10+ | 选中项在选择范围数组中的索引值。(文本选择器显示多列时,index为数组类型。) |
## 示例
@@ -42,7 +42,7 @@ show(options?: TextPickerDialogOptions)
@Entry
@Component
struct TextPickerDialogExample {
- @State select: number = 2
+ private select: number | number[] = 2
private fruits: string[] = ['apple1', 'orange2', 'peach3', 'grape4', 'banana5']
build() {